Accommodation Costs in Paris
Hotels in Paris are available at all prices which makes Paris accessible to people with different budgets. Travelers on a tight budget can find small hotels or hostels starting at just 40 dollars per night. Hotels in the middle range typically cost between $150 to $300 per night and luxury hotels may exceed $500 per night.
The location also plays a significant factor in the price. Being outside of the major tourist zones can help lower costs, while also providing ease of accessibility to the city using public transportation. Average Cost of Traveling to Paris
The cost of a trip to Paris is dependent on the type of travel you prefer. For a budget-conscious traveler, you can expect to cost between $1,200 and $1,500 for a week. On the other hand, middle-class travelers typically spend between $2,000 to $4,000. Luxury travelers may easily surpass $5,000, based on the accommodation and lifestyle selections.
The main factors that impact the price of airfare are food prices, hotel rates transport, and other the activities you plan to do. Making plans ahead will help reduce unnecessary costs and helps make your excursion cheaper. Flight Costs to Paris
Flights are typically the biggest cost when you are determining how much it is to travel to Paris. Prices vary based on the departure location, travel season and the time of booking.
People traveling who are from North America generally pay between $600 to $1,200 for round-trip tickets. From Europe travel, tickets can be more affordable, with prices as low as $50-$300. For Asia and from the Middle East, airfare usually can be found between $500 and $1500.

Food and Dining Expenses
Food is a vital element to the Paris experience and can be a great fit for any budget. You can indulge in fresh pastries or sandwiches as well as street food at prices ranging from $20 to $50 a day. Local restaurants that offer mid-range meals could cost anywhere from $60 to $120 per day.
If you want to dine in luxury, particularly in restaurants with a high-end reputation it can cost dramatically. Yet, Paris also offers many inexpensive cafes and bakeries in which you can taste authentic French tastes without having to spend a lot.
Transportation Costs in Paris
Transport in Paris is convenient and cost-effective. Metro is the most preferred option for tourists as it connects nearly every major tourist attraction within the city. One ticket is inexpensive while weekly passes are more value.
Walking is also an excellent alternative since a lot of places are within walking distance of each another. This will not only help you save the cost of transportation, but also allows you to appreciate the beauty of Paris streets with greater detail.
Attraction Costs and Sightseeing Budget

In determining how much it will cost for a trip to Paris the cost of sightseeing is essential. Some major attractions, like The Eiffel Tower Louvre Museum, and Palace of Versailles charge entry costs that can be high in relation to how many sites you go to.
But, many of the experiences in Paris are totally free. A stroll through the Seine River, visiting public gardens, and exploring historical areas are all free, but they provide unforgettable memories.

Tips to Reduce Your Travel Cost to Paris
One of the most effective methods to save money is to reserve hotels and flights early. The option of traveling during off-peak times can save you a significant amount of cash. By using public transport instead of taxis and combining both paid and free attractions is a smart way to save money.Local bakeries and small cafes rather than expensive eating places can cut down on the cost of your meals. These small choices could make a huge difference in the overall budget for travel.
